Ubuntu PHP-FPM(FastCGI Process Manager)錯誤日志是用于記錄PHP應用程序運行過程中出現的錯誤和問題的。要分析這些錯誤日志,你需要遵循以下步驟:
找到錯誤日志文件:默認情況下,PHP-FPM錯誤日志文件位于/var/log/php-fpm/
目錄下。你可以找到相應的錯誤日志文件,例如error.log
或www-error.log
。
使用文本編輯器打開錯誤日志文件:你可以使用任何文本編輯器(如nano、vim或gedit)打開錯誤日志文件。例如,使用nano編輯器,你可以在終端中輸入以下命令:
sudo nano /var/log/php-fpm/error.log
分析錯誤日志:仔細閱讀錯誤日志中的每一行,找出出現錯誤的文件、行號和具體的錯誤信息。錯誤信息通常會以紅色顯示,這有助于快速定位問題。
定位問題代碼:根據錯誤日志中的文件名和行號,找到相應的代碼行。檢查代碼以確保語法正確,變量和函數名拼寫正確,以及確保所有必要的庫和依賴項都已安裝。
解決問題:根據錯誤信息和代碼分析,采取適當的措施解決問題。這可能包括修復語法錯誤、更新依賴項或更改代碼邏輯。
重啟PHP-FPM服務:在解決問題后,重啟PHP-FPM服務以使更改生效。在終端中輸入以下命令:
sudo service php-fpm restart
總之,分析Ubuntu PHP-FPM錯誤日志需要找到錯誤日志文件,使用文本編輯器打開它,仔細閱讀并分析錯誤信息,定位問題代碼,解決問題,然后重啟PHP-FPM服務并檢查問題是否解決。